Default Generic Pivot Chart Column

Hi all,

I have a list of data that has two columns each having a specific Month
Date. What I would like to do is put these two columns into a Pivot table
and get a count of how many times each month appears for each column. So I
think a need a generic column for each month of the year as the "Drop Row
Fields Here" area and then my two date columns as the "Drop Data Items Here"
area. Is this Generic column something I can enlist?
